Transaction 5ad670b72b8437a03500298e52ea2b97238f92d66ab43a28e5c32bd6ae2f2193
1 Input
2 Outputs
- 5ad670b72b8437a03500298e52ea2b97238f92d66ab43a28e5c32bd6ae2f2193:0
- 5ad670b72b8437a03500298e52ea2b97238f92d66ab43a28e5c32bd6ae2f2193:1
value 55501917
address 19pgPZE19tXAJ8qQraBBvwDthDxQkNp5Fe
value 858931
address 3EiFkRoXWedkkA3TCy2mNsBLRjZ39QrFG6